
Malcolm Mitchell Young
(January 6th 1953 – November 18th 2017)
was an
Australian
musician
who was a
founding member
of the hard rock band
Young was a
rhythm guitarist,
songwriter,
and backing vocalist
in the band.
Except for a
brief absence in 1988,
Young was a member of
AC/DC
from its formation
in 1973
until his
retirement in 2014.

As a member
of AC/DC,
Young was inducted
into the
Rock and Roll
Hall of Fame
in 2003.
In 2023,
Rolling Stone
named Young
and his
younger brother
and fellow
AC/DC member
Angus Young
the 38th-best
guitarists
of all time.
In April 2014,
Young became
seriously ill
and was unable
to continue performing.
On April 16th 2014,
AC/DC
released a note stating
that Young would be
"taking a break from the band
due to ill health".
On September 24th 2014,
the band's management
announced that Young
was officially retiring
and would not be
rejoining AC/DC.
Stevie Young
filled in for Malcolm
on the band's
2015
Rock or Bust
World Tour
and eventually
became his
full-time replacement.
On September 26th 2014,
The Sydney Morning Herald
reported that Young
had been diagnosed
with dementia
and had been
admitted to a
nursing home
where he could
receive
full-time care.
In subsequent interviews,
Angus stated that his brother
had been experiencing
lapses in memory
and concentration
before the
Black Ice project
and had been
receiving treatment
during the
Black Ice World Tour,
which ended in 2010.
Angus also stated that
Young was rehearsing
AC/DC's songs
repeatedly before
every concert
just to remember
how they went.
He added that AC/DC
would continue
according to his
brother's wishes
and standards.
Young died
from dementia on
November 18th 2017
at the age of 64,
at Lulworth House in
Elizabeth Bay.
His funeral
was held at
St Mary's Cathedral,
Sydney,
on
November 28th
